How to Convert 37/25
1. Divide the numerator by the denominator
37 ÷ 25 = 1.48.
2. Multiply the decimal by 100
1.48 × 100 gives 148%.
3. Add the percent sign
The final percent form of 37/25 is 148%.
Direct answer
37/25 is 1.48 as a decimal and 148% as a percentage.

Multiply the numerator and denominator by the same non-zero whole number. The written numbers change, but the ratio stays equal.
| Multiplier | Calculation | Equivalent fraction | Cross-product check |
|---|---|---|---|
| × 2 | (37 × 2) / (25 × 2) | 74/50 | 37 × 50 = 25 × 74 |
| × 3 | (37 × 3) / (25 × 3) | 111/75 | 37 × 75 = 25 × 111 |
| × 4 | (37 × 4) / (25 × 4) | 148/100 | 37 × 100 = 25 × 148 |
| × 5 | (37 × 5) / (25 × 5) | 185/125 | 37 × 125 = 25 × 185 |
| × 6 | (37 × 6) / (25 × 6) | 222/150 | 37 × 150 = 25 × 222 |
| × 7 | (37 × 7) / (25 × 7) | 259/175 | 37 × 175 = 25 × 259 |
